                              • Thoughts after 2nd viewing of 6.3.

                                The opening shot - the ground is much more overgrown so time has passed and the flower has been nurtured by Nacho's blood.

                                Don't know how I missed the glass shard was from Gus smashing the glass in the previous episode. Gus again being unusually sloppy because he is stressed.

                                The painting that Jimmy and Kim have their plan mapped out on the back of was shown being taken out the house in the cold open episode 1. I think there is going to be a lot of that.

                                What a shitty last meal Nacho got - the chicken man couldn't even give him some of the new spice curls?

                                The girl at Nacho's apartment playing dominoes foreshadowing the domino effect of everyone in the final scene (Gus, Tyrus, Victor, Hector, the Cousins, Bolsa, and Mike) being killed in Breaking Bad?

                                They could track the telephone number of that good Samaritan mechanic and kill him.

                                The EVIL Kim theory is still alive where Kim married Jimmy and then encouraged him to get the Sand Piper money so she can take it from him because she is so pissed off with him from the stitch up he did to her on Masa Verde - she is playing him.
